How to gather like-minded enthusiasts together?

How do you go about finding people who share your goals and are willing to cooperate with you on working to attain those goals? I haven't been very successful with this so far. It seems that there should be thousands of people around the world who think like me yet I've only been able to find a few.

Comment author: ChristianKl 01 December 2015 01:16:46AM 1 point [-]

Depends very much on the goal. For some goals it's "start a company". For others it might be: "Start a local LW meetup"

Given your LW presence, you don't use your real life name. You don't have the country and city in which you live in your profile. That makes it harder for people to find you. Finding other people is a lot easier if you are open about who you are instead of hiding.
